[v2,4/5] telemetry: implement empty stubs for Windows
Checks
Commit Message
Telemetry didn't compile under Windows.
Empty stubs implementation was added for Windows.

On Sun, 28 Jun 2020 13:58:50 +0300
Fady Bader <fady@mellanox.com> wrote:
> Telemetry didn't compile under Windows.
> Empty stubs implementation was added for Windows.
>
> Signed-off-by: Fady Bader <fady@mellanox.com>
Maybe ethdev could be modified to not depend on telemetry library directly.
The current way means every application gets the telemetry library (on Linux)
even though few use it.
